Apollo Financial Group Acknowledges Data Breach in Rising Cybersecurity Threats

Published: 2026-08-22 00:08:11    Author: Editorial Team    Click量:

Apollo Financial has confirmed a significant data breach affecting its operations amidst an alarming rise in cyberattacks targeting financial institutions. This incident underscores the urgent need for enhanced cybersecurity measures in the finance sector.

Key Takeaways

The Rising Cyber Threat Landscape

In recent weeks, the financial industry has faced a wave of cyberattacks that have sent ripples of concern throughout the sector. Apollo Financial's recent confirmation of a data breach comes just weeks after Google researchers warned of a coordinated effort by hackers targeting major financial institutions. This breach highlights not only the vulnerabilities within corporate cybersecurity frameworks but also the growing sophistication of cybercriminal tactics.

The Impact on Apollo Financial

Apollo Financial, a leading player in private equity, confirmed the breach, emphasizing that customer data may have been compromised. The company's efforts to assess the extent of the breach are ongoing, with an immediate focus on securing their systems and protecting client assets. The breach is a blow to Apollo's reputation, raising questions about their data protection measures and overall cybersecurity practices.
